  • Review: I got this to take ideas and phrases while on the move, and to capture semi-fidelity radio station samples while traveling or late at night. It's definitely a lot easier to use than the olympus I gave up on a few years ago, and the 'hold' battery drain is vastly better. I could use a better tactile feel for the record and stop buttons at night in a car, but I think a few dots of fabric paint could cure that. Even as is, it's a quick and very safe way to do notes. As for recording sources, if I stay with the SP mode I get 44 hrs of 'better than phone' recording with a patch cable to a headphone jack. Really fun for lofi odd AM or big-band or college stuff from afar, deciding to buy hifi MP3s later. There are hi-fi modes, but the hours drop drastically. Making real MP3s and transferring them to a PC is at least $35 more...other models. You cannot expect that in a $30-40 recorder. This is a very solid, handy, quality unit. Whatever you do, don't through your cash away on those dumpy drugstore recorders. This is excellent stuff for the same price. If you are in a rush, this is at WalMart, although for more $ than here.

  • Review: I bought this to replace my ICD-B100 that I dropped in water.

    The Good: Battery life is very much improved over previous models because of its sleep feature. Major plus. +++

    The sound quality is also improved over previous. +++

    The Not so good: Switching between folders (I use one per day) is a pain and requires six button pushes versus one before.

    The Bad: None really.

    Conclusion: Nice unit for the money.
